Groups | Search | Server Info | Keyboard shortcuts | Login | Register [http] [https] [nntp] [nntps]


Groups > comp.lang.python.announce > #4331

[Python-announce] pytest 9.0.0 released

Path csiph.com!fu-berlin.de!uni-berlin.de!not-for-mail
From "Ran Benita" <ran@unusedvar.com>
Newsgroups comp.lang.python.announce
Subject [Python-announce] pytest 9.0.0 released
Date Sat, 08 Nov 2025 20:13:01 +0200
Lines 73
Approved python-announce-list@python.org
Message-ID <efc6b37f-2308-47b0-bc29-933855ef2744@app.fastmail.com> (permalink)
Reply-To python-list@python.org
Mime-Version 1.0
Content-Type text/plain; charset=utf-8
Content-Transfer-Encoding quoted-printable
X-Trace news.uni-berlin.de ufo2Cno03Blh9qXC2ZAaCgeVCysC+6jpN3m/b6avQtPA==
Cancel-Lock sha1:yyoZ/TE3hme4vl9CnkgiosKRvOc= sha256:nHz6nSC2o6PdaqpZvpDn/bR35c5pof7TL2flmnRUUg4=
Delivered-To python-announce-list@x.python.org
Authentication-Results mail.python.org; dkim=pass reason="2048-bit key; unprotected key" header.d=unusedvar.com header.i=@unusedvar.com header.b=yPXTrQVW; dkim-adsp=pass; dkim-atps=neutral
X-Spam-Status OK 0.059
X-Spam-Evidence '*H*': 0.92; '*S*': 0.04; 'pip': 0.04; 'pypi': 0.05; 'pytest': 0.05; 'subject:pytest': 0.09; 'to:addr:python-announce- list': 0.09; 'url:stable': 0.09; 'announce': 0.15; 'ali': 0.16; 'macdonald': 0.16; 'oliveira': 0.16; 'received:10.202': 0.16; 'received:10.202.2': 0.16; 'received:internal': 0.16; 'received:messagingengine.com': 0.16; 'samuel': 0.16; 'usual,': 0.16; 'bug': 0.19; 'ran': 0.22; 'install': 0.23; 'robert': 0.26; 'release': 0.34; 'thanks': 0.39; 'team': 0.60; 'url-ip:104.16/16': 0.61; 'ryan': 0.62; 'complete': 0.64; 'upgrade': 0.64; 'received:userid': 0.66; 'look': 0.68; 'james': 0.68; 'received:202': 0.69; 'breaking': 0.78; 'encouraged': 0.81; '8bit%:95': 0.84; 'cl\xc3\xa9ment': 0.84; 'liam': 0.84; 'micha\xc5\x82': 0.84; 'skip:\xd0 10': 0.91; 'visit:': 0.91
DKIM-Signature v=1; a=rsa-sha256; c=relaxed/relaxed; d=unusedvar.com; h=cc:content-transfer-encoding:content-type:content-type:date :date:from:from:in-reply-to:message-id:mime-version:reply-to :subject:subject:to:to; s=fm1; t=1762625582; x=1762711982; bh=KC STbUivrzM9LE2nH7pm1ueBUYao5Fw0e2l6qyLRtyA=; b=yPXTrQVW1Q/CNIIkkL 5m4BeCoHdjEBEbqOQVTi61iZPh5IBLOwip7xhYrM3Db0KRNXjv0QnMutzYegzeNh 3Kxj0Y4yjpCpHtgw9BNyhPpkKOmUidnY26d7WGKdshh1Fhx6ZmLhK1AV8AmRnNCc An8Lyw8EBM/aNkzcnzU31xoYjTUd3MFU9tUdGVDtRjeEL8mx8DDSbSShFD9Utzt1 ldPZT/Lk4/DU5d/9y6Qh3U0dZtWtc/RXHlaosinSylZv3Oa6iM+aPd7pF596A2Sl KUZvDDp7J0gDDdbJyk3nM3a+vwJp+80x0fi2KQHTxjxN6TFOIp6h3OKVCskH2BA8 kLlQ==
DKIM-Signature v=1; a=rsa-sha256; c=relaxed/relaxed; d= messagingengine.com; h=cc:content-transfer-encoding:content-type :content-type:date:date:feedback-id:feedback-id:from:from :in-reply-to:message-id:mime-version:reply-to:subject:subject:to :to:x-me-proxy:x-me-sender:x-me-sender:x-sasl-enc; s=fm3; t= 1762625582; x=1762711982; bh=KCSTbUivrzM9LE2nH7pm1ueBUYao5Fw0e2l 6qyLRtyA=; b=zD2eBZd+/vRFFa91h6wvjDLssSxtnN8X73mWUtzAX8j/S9mDIvN ETpYNU9wHQDqleQ8/MvfGVE0TbicS4yUWZc0yig8c61QsF9Lw5637GOjjg3ZTJnO UgpnJmuPUGi7hchdHsWa73+0suNy9T6b6+6G9FWrAcWmwAonfWDU63twm/hn17yj yTeZsHbY+IMXZfwQTuT3bJvSHk3dJ+EcAgF5F3ezLdEfWLC4Bpme4CZvT64DNhjF aDSayMw3K9xy5hv4lY3y7tUxJrk0hqsaNQIuLi35ACCfuYyiu8HZX5HPvmE5ZnCH ZkpN4wBfgd3ti6NtF2DkWpqF6z/HqOzjUnA==
X-ME-Sender <xms:LYgPaa1JR509pcmw14SgVkIgKxdPSN8mhcVsx9AGKqoe-0h91a9Q8g> <xme:LYgPaX6gltDusi4HiaBo_A3O8Qpc8l0dMb0mcIfP7Gs3Dcfxhk-KVGGz2w8h9xjY1 GzSIhx1zONi57QDab4jpAnvmnJDfcVFqWcY8zQ-bJI-2Nkvdi3Vmic>
X-ME-Proxy-Cause gggruggvucftvghtrhhoucdtuddrgeeffedrtdeggdduleefvdefucetufdoteggodetrf dotffvucfrrhhofhhilhgvmecuhfgrshhtofgrihhlpdfurfetoffkrfgpnffqhgenuceu rghilhhouhhtmecufedttdenucenucfjughrpefoggffhffvkffutgfgsehtqhertdertd ejnecuhfhrohhmpedftfgrnhcuuegvnhhithgrfdcuoehrrghnsehunhhushgvughvrghr rdgtohhmqeenucggtffrrghtthgvrhhnpeelveelleefhfegteektdffvdehveejjeekve eutdejfeegjeetgfejgeffudeihfenucffohhmrghinhepphihthgvshhtrdhorhhgnecu vehluhhsthgvrhfuihiivgeptdenucfrrghrrghmpehmrghilhhfrhhomheprhgrnhesuh hnuhhsvgguvhgrrhdrtghomhdpnhgspghrtghpthhtohepuddpmhhouggvpehsmhhtphho uhhtpdhrtghpthhtohepphihthhhohhnqdgrnhhnohhunhgtvgdqlhhishhtsehphihthh honhdrohhrgh
X-ME-Proxy <xmx:LYgPaWa9UZLNSAGlawJ6v8XrcOu9tADW8qvZRRrqUoeFYMH4Vp0caQ> <xmx:LYgPaQVdn3El36SBzs8l6PVYnDAsKizBAcmAWDMQD7AtcA9AtH9i0A> <xmx:LYgPaWmEKyF4suMoqqmpICBqzhreyGuEopS3oKsW-4HNmcBaQgtEWw> <xmx:LYgPadw3v7-zK9BxGMlJ0B39EHQ8qvGcDKRC0RVLmd3aAN0JyFOAuQ> <xmx:LYgPadyMTSesmU-8t5STx4ZwtlRBfY0JxYw34wkZWYMctARxKXNUWP6p>
Feedback-ID i5ea94479:Fastmail
X-Mailer MessagingEngine.com Webmail Interface
X-MailFrom ran@unusedvar.com
X-Mailman-Rule-Hits emergency
X-Mailman-Rule-Misses dmarc-mitigation; no-senders; approved; loop; banned-address; header-match-python-announce-list.python.org-0; header-match-python-announce-list.python.org-1; header-match-python-announce-list.python.org-2; header-match-python-announce-list.python.org-3; header-match-python-announce-list.python.org-4
Message-ID-Hash 6SATNN5ZROQR3LHGEXBDFXQXRAB6TGQI
X-Message-ID-Hash 6SATNN5ZROQR3LHGEXBDFXQXRAB6TGQI
X-Mailman-Approved-At Sat, 08 Nov 2025 13:42:03 -0500
X-Mailman-Version 3.3.11b1
Precedence list
List-Id Announcement-only list for the Python programming language <python-announce-list.python.org>
Archived-At <https://mail.python.org/archives/list/python-announce-list@python.org/message/6SATNN5ZROQR3LHGEXBDFXQXRAB6TGQI/>
List-Archive <https://mail.python.org/archives/list/python-announce-list@python.org/>
List-Help <mailto:python-announce-list-request@python.org?subject=help>
List-Owner <mailto:python-announce-list-owner@python.org>
List-Post <mailto:python-announce-list@python.org>
List-Subscribe <mailto:python-announce-list-join@python.org>
List-Unsubscribe <mailto:python-announce-list-leave@python.org>
Xref csiph.com comp.lang.python.announce:4331

Show key headers only | View raw


pytest-9.0.0
=======================================

The pytest team is proud to announce the 9.0.0 release!

This release contains new features, improvements, bug fixes, and breaking changes, so users
are encouraged to take a look at the CHANGELOG carefully:

    https://docs.pytest.org/en/stable/changelog.html

For complete documentation, please visit:

    https://docs.pytest.org/en/stable/

As usual, you can upgrade from PyPI via:

    pip install -U pytest

Thanks to all of the contributors to this release:

* AD
* Aditi De
* Ali Nazzal
* Bruno Oliveira
* Charles-Meldhine Madi Mnemoi
* Clément Robert
* CoretexShadow
* Cornelius Roemer
* Eero Vaher
* Florian Bruhin
* Harsha Sai
* Hossein
* Israël Hallé
* Iwithyou2025
* James Addison
* John Litborn
* Jordan Macdonald
* Kieran Ryan
* Liam DeVoe
* Marc Mueller
* Marcos Boger
* Michał Górny
* Mulat Mekonen
* NayeemJohn
* Olivier Grisel
* Omri Golan
* Pierre Sassoulas
* Praise Tompane
* Ran Benita
* Reilly Brogan
* Samuel Gaist
* SarahPythonista
* Sorin Sbarnea
* Stu-ops
* Tanuj Rai
* bengartner
* dariomesic
* jakkdl
* karlicoss
* popododo0720
* sazsu
* slackline
* vyuroshchin
* zapl
* 🇺🇦 Sviatoslav Sydorenko (Святослав Сидоренко)


Happy testing,
The pytest Development Team

Back to comp.lang.python.announce | Previous | Next | Find similar


Thread

[Python-announce] pytest 9.0.0 released "Ran Benita" <ran@unusedvar.com> - 2025-11-08 20:13 +0200

csiph-web